How Does the Material of an Exhaust Affects Its Performance?

The material of an exhaust significantly influences its performance, durability, and sound characteristics.

  • Stainless Steel: Stainless steel is renowned for its corrosion resistance and strength, making it a popular choice for high-performance exhaust systems. It can withstand high temperatures and harsh conditions, which means it lasts longer and maintains its appearance over time.
  • Aluminized Steel: Aluminized steel is a cost-effective option that offers decent corrosion resistance due to its aluminum coating. While it is lighter than stainless steel, it may not endure extreme conditions as well and can rust over time, reducing its lifespan.
  • Titanium: Titanium is lightweight and highly resistant to heat and corrosion, making it an excellent choice for race applications and high-performance vehicles like the BMW M6. Although it is more expensive, its strength-to-weight ratio can enhance vehicle performance by reducing overall weight.
  • Carbon Fiber: Carbon fiber is primarily used in high-end exhaust systems due to its lightweight and aesthetic appeal. It can help reduce back pressure and improve exhaust flow, although it may not be as durable as metal options under extreme conditions.
  • Cast Iron: Cast iron is typically used in factory exhaust manifolds due to its heat retention properties and durability. While not commonly used in aftermarket systems, it provides excellent performance in specific applications, especially in turbocharged engines.

In What Ways Does the Design Influence Exhaust Efficiency?

Muffler Design: Different muffler designs, such as straight-through or chambered mufflers, can affect the sound and flow of exhaust gases. A straight-through muffler typically offers less resistance, allowing for better exhaust flow, which can enhance performance but may also increase noise levels.

Resonators: Resonators are often used in conjunction with mufflers to modify the exhaust sound without significantly impacting performance. They can help eliminate unwanted frequencies while maintaining a smooth flow of exhaust gases, ultimately contributing to a more efficient exhaust system.

How Do Different Exhaust Systems Impact Performance Gains for the BMW M6?

The performance gains from different exhaust systems on the BMW M6 can be significant and vary based on several factors, including material, design, and back pressure. Here’s how various exhaust systems affect performance:

  • Cat-Back Exhaust Systems: Upgrading to a cat-back exhaust can enhance horsepower and torque by improving exhaust flow. This system replaces the exhaust from the catalytic converter back, ensuring less restriction and allowing for better engine breathing. Depending on the brand, gains can range from 10 to 20 horsepower.

  • Headers: Installing aftermarket headers can dramatically improve performance by reducing exhaust back pressure. This modification maximizes the efficiency of exhaust scavenging, especially in high-performance models, with potential gains of up to 30 horsepower.

  • Material Considerations: Stainless steel is commonly favored for its durability and resistance to corrosion. Titanium, while more expensive, offers a lighter solution that can further enhance performance and reduce weight for better handling.

  • Sound Quality: Beyond performance, different exhaust systems offer unique sound profiles. A more aggressive exhaust note can improve driving satisfaction, making the BMW M6 more engaging to drive.

  • Tuning Compatibility: Many performance exhausts work best when paired with a proper tune, further optimizing fuel management and maximizing power output.

Choosing the right exhaust not only impacts horsepower but also enhances the overall driving experience of the BMW M6.
